PROSPECTUS

                           TELE-COMMUNICATIONS, INC.

               REDEEMABLE CONVERTIBLE TCI GROUP PREFERRED STOCK,
                      SERIES G, PAR VALUE $.01 PER SHARE
          REDEEMABLE CONVERTIBLE LIBERTY MEDIA GROUP PREFERRED STOCK,
                      SERIES H, PAR VALUE $.01 PER SHARE

     This Prospectus relates to (i) an aggregate of 6,453,630 shares (the
  "Series G Shares") of the Redeemable Convertible TCI Group Preferred Stock,
  Series G, par value $.01 per share (the "TCI Group Preferred Stock"), of Tele-
  Communications, Inc., a Delaware corporation (the "Company" or "TCI"), and
  (ii) an aggregate of 6,453,630 shares (the "Series H Shares," and together
  with the Series G Shares, the "Shares") of the Redeemable Convertible Liberty
  Media Group Preferred Stock, Series H, par value $.01 per share (the "Liberty
  Media Group Preferred Stock" and together with the TCI Group Preferred Stock,
  the "TCI/LMG Preferred Stock"), of the Company to be offered and sold from
  time to time by the holders thereof (the "Selling Stockholders"). See "The
  Selling Stockholders and the Offered Shares."

     The initial liquidation value for the TCI Group Preferred Stock and the
  Liberty Media Group Preferred Stock is $21.60 per share and $5.40 per share,
  respectively, subject in both cases to increase in an amount equal to
  aggregate accrued but unpaid dividends.  Dividends accrue on the TCI/LMG
  Preferred Stock from January 25, 1997, and are payable semi-annually
  commencing August 1, 1997, at the rate of 4% per annum.  Dividends will be
  payable on the TCI/LMG Preferred Stock, at TCI's election, in cash or shares
  of Tele-Communications, Inc. Series A TCI Group Common Stock (the "TCI Group
  Series A Common Stock").  Additional dividends will accrue on unpaid dividends
  initially at a rate of 4% per annum.  The dividend rate on dividends that
  remain unpaid for six months will increase to 8.625% per annum.  Each share of
  TCI Group Preferred Stock is convertible at the option of the holder at any
  time prior to the close of business on the last business day prior to
  redemption into 1.190 shares of TCI Group Series A Common Stock.  Each share
  of Liberty Media Group Preferred Stock is convertible at any time prior to the
  close of business on the last business day prior to redemption into .2625 of
  one share of Tele-Communications, Inc. Series A Liberty Media Group Common
  Stock (the "LMG Series A Common Stock"), and, upon conversion of shares of the
  Liberty Media Group Preferred Stock each holder of Liberty Media Group
  Preferred Stock is entitled to receive one additional share of LMG Series A
  Common Stock for every two such shares received upon such conversion.  The
  TCI/LMG Preferred Stock is redeemable at TCI's option, in whole or in part, at
  any time on or after February 1, 2001.  The TCI/LMG Preferred Stock will be
  redeemable in full on February 1, 2016, to the extent then outstanding.  In
  all cases, the redemption price per share will be the liquidation value
  thereof, including the amount of any accrued but unpaid dividends thereon, to
  and including the redemption date.  The TCI/LMG Preferred Stock will vote in
  any general election of directors of TCI and will have one vote per share for
  such purposes and will vote as a single class with TCI's common stock, TCI's
  Class B 6% Cumulative Redeemable Exchangeable Junior Preferred Stock and any
  other class or series of TCI's preferred stock entitled to vote in any general
  election of directors.  The TCI/LMG Preferred Stock will have no other voting
  rights except as required by the Delaware General Corporation Law.  See
  "Description of TCI Capital Stock -- TCI Preferred Stock."

     The TCI/LMG Preferred Stock is not listed for trading on any exchange or
  other market system, and the Company does not currently intend to list the
  TCI/LMG Preferred Stock for trading on any exchange or other market system.

                                  RISK FACTORS

     Earnings and Losses.  The Company had net earnings of $278 million and $62
  million for the years ended December 31, 1996 and 1994, respectively.  The
  Company incurred a net loss of $171 million for the year ended December 31,
  1995. The Company has been able to, and expects to continue to be able to,
  satisfy its debt service and other obligations as and when they become due.
  The Company's operating cash flow (operating income before depreciation,
  amortization, compensation relating to options and to stock appreciation
  rights, adjustment to compensation relating to options and to stock
  appreciation rights and restructuring charges) ($2,276 million, $1,988 million
  and $1,798 million for the years ended December 31, 1996, 1995 and 1994,
  respectively) has historically been sufficient to cover its interest expense
  ($1,096 million, $1,010 million and $785 million for the years ended December
  31, 1996, 1995 and 1994, respectively).  The Company's interest coverage
  ratios for the years ended December 31, 1996, 1995 and 1994 were 208%, 197%
  and 229%, respectively.  Operating cash flow is a measure of value and
  borrowing capacity within the cable television industry and is not intended to
  be a substitute for cash flows provided by operating activities, a measure of
  performance prepared in accordance with generally accepted accounting
  principles, and should not be relied upon as such.  Operating cash flow, as
  defined, does not take into consideration substantial costs of doing business,
  such as interest expense, and should not be considered in isolation to other
  measures of performance.

     Another measure of liquidity is net cash provided by operating activities
  as reflected in the Company's consolidated statements of cash flows.  Net cash
  provided by operating activities ($1,228 million, $957 million and $908
  million for the years ended December 31, 1996, 1995 and 1994, respectively)
  reflects net cash from the operations of the Company available for the
  Company's liquidity needs after taking into consideration the aforementioned
  substantial costs of doing business not reflected in operating cash flow.
  Amounts expended by the Company for its investing activities exceed net cash
  provided by operating activities.

     Risk that TCI Earnings Will Not Cover Combined Fixed Charges and Preferred
  Stock Dividends.  The ratio of earnings to combined fixed charges and
  preferred stock dividends of the Company was 1.44, 1.17, 1.22 and 1.00 for the
  years ended December 31, 1996, 1994, 1993 and 1992, respectively.  The ratio
  of earnings to combined fixed charges and preferred stock dividends of the
  Company was less than 1.00 for the year ended December 31, 1995; thus,
  earnings available for combined fixed charges and preferred stock dividends
  were inadequate to cover combined fixed charges and preferred stock dividends
  for the period.  The amount of the coverage deficiency was $246 million for
  the year ended December 31, 1995.  For the ratio calculations, earnings
  available for combined fixed charges and preferred stock dividends consists of
  earnings (losses) before income taxes plus fixed charges (minus capitalized
  interest), distributions from and losses of less than 50%-owned affiliates
  with debt not guaranteed by the Company (net of earnings not distributed of
  less than 50%-owned affiliates), minority interests in earnings (losses) of
  consolidated subsidiaries, the elimination of preferred stock dividend
  requirements of consolidated subsidiaries to 50%-owned affiliates, and
  preferred stock dividend requirements of 50%-owned affiliates, other than
  dividends payable to the Company.  Combined fixed charges and preferred stock
  dividends consist of (i) interest (including capitalized interest) on debt,
  including interest of less than 50%-owned affiliates with debt guaranteed by
  the Company, (ii) the elimination of interest of consolidated subsidiaries to
  50%-owned affiliates, (iii) the Company's proportionate share of interest of
  50%-owned affiliates, (iv) that portion of rental expense the Company believes
  to be representative of interest (one-third of rental expense), (v)
  amortization of debt expense, (vi) that portion of minority interests in
  earnings (losses) of consolidated subsidiaries that represent the amount of
  pretax earnings that would be required to cover preferred stock dividend
  requirements of consolidated subsidiaries, (vii) that portion of minority
  interests in earnings (losses) of consolidated subsidiaries that represents
  dividend requirements on Company-obligated mandatorily redeemable preferred
  securities of subsidiary trusts holding solely subordinated debt securities of
  a subsidiary, (viii) the amount of pretax earnings that would be required to
  cover preferred stock dividend requirements of the Company, (ix) the
  elimination of preferred stock dividend requirements of consolidated
  subsidiaries to 50%-owned affiliates, and (x) the preferred stock dividend
  requirements of 50%-owned affiliates, other than dividends payable to the
  Company.  The Company has guaranteed the debt of certain less than 50%-owned
  affiliates and certain other entities in which it has an interest.  Fixed
  charges of $8 million, $8 million, $6 million, $14 million and $3 million
  relating to such guarantees for the years ended December 31, 1996, 1995, 1994,
  1993 and 1992, respectively, have not been included in fixed charges.

     Risks of TCI Holding Company Structure; Restrictions on Dividends.  TCI is
  a holding company and its assets consist primarily of investments in its
  subsidiaries.  Substantially all of the consolidated liabilities of TCI have
  been incurred by its subsidiaries.  TCI's rights, and therefore the extent to
  which the holders of the TCI/LMG Preferred Stock will be able to participate
  in the distribution of assets of any subsidiary upon the latter's liquidation
  or reorganization, will be subject to prior claims of the subsidiary's
  creditors, including trade creditors, except to the extent that TCI may itself
  be a creditor with

                                       4
<PAGE>
 
  recognized claims against such subsidiary (in which case the claims of TCI
  would still be subject to the prior claims of any secured creditor of such
  subsidiary and of any holder of indebtedness of such subsidiary that is senior
  to that held by TCI).

     TCI's ability to pay cash dividends on the TCI/LMG Preferred Stock, and on
  any other classes and series of stock ranking on a parity with the TCI/LMG
  Preferred Stock with respect to the payment of dividends, is dependent upon
  the ability of TCI's subsidiaries to distribute amounts to TCI in the form of
  dividends, loans or advances or in the form of repayment of loans and advances
  from TCI.  The subsidiaries are separate and distinct legal entities and have
  no obligation, contingent or otherwise, to pay any dividends on the TCI/LMG
  Preferred Stock or to make any funds available therefor, whether by dividends,
  loans or other payments.  The payment of dividends, loans or advances to TCI
  by its subsidiaries may be subject to statutory or regulatory restrictions, is
  contingent upon the cash flows generated by those subsidiaries and is subject
  to various business considerations.  Further, certain of TCI's subsidiaries
  are subject to loan agreements that prohibit or limit the transfer of funds by
  such subsidiaries to TCI in the form of dividends, loans, or advances and
  require that such subsidiaries' indebtedness to TCI be subordinate to the
  indebtedness under such loan agreements.  TCI's subsidiaries currently have
  the ability to transfer funds to TCI in amounts exceeding TCI's dividend
  requirements on TCI's  preferred stock.  The amount of net assets of
  subsidiaries subject to such restrictions exceed TCI's consolidated net
  assets.

     Lack of a Public Market for TCI/LMG Preferred Stock.  Prior to the date of
  this Prospectus, there has been no public market for the TCI/LMG Preferred
  Stock.  The Company does not intend to list the TCI/LMG Preferred Stock for
  trading on a securities exchange or other market system and there can be no
  assurance that an active public market for the TCI/LMG Preferred Stock will
  develop.  If a public market for the TCI/LMG Preferred Stock does not develop,
  purchasers may experience difficulty in reselling the TCI/LMG Preferred Stock.

                                  THE COMPANY

     The Company, through its subsidiaries and affiliates, is principally
  engaged in the construction, acquisition, ownership and operation of cable
  television systems and the provision of satellite-delivered video
  entertainment, information and home shopping programming services to various
  video distribution media, principally cable television systems.  The Company
  is one of the largest providers of cable television services in the United
  States.  The Company also has investments in cable and telecommunications
  operations and television programming in certain international markets, as
  well as investments in companies and joint ventures involved in developing and
  providing programming for new television and telecommunications technologies.
  The Company is primarily organized into four principal business groups:
  Domestic Tele-communications and Distribution; Programming; International
  Cable and Programming; and Technology/Venture Capital. The Company is a
  Delaware corporation and its principal executive offices are located at
  Terrace Tower II, 5619 DTC Parkway, Englewood, Colorado 80111-3000; telephone
  (303) 267-5500.

                THE SELLING STOCKHOLDERS AND THE OFFERED SHARES

     Background.  The Shares were acquired by the Selling Stockholders pursuant
  to an Agreement and Plan of Merger, dated as of July 10, 1995 and as amended
  (the "Merger Agreement"), among United Video Satellite Group, Inc. ("UVSG"),
  TCI, and TCI Merger Sub, Inc. ("Merger Sub").  Pursuant to the Merger
  Agreement, Merger Sub was merged with and into UVSG, with UVSG being the
  surviving corporation (the "Merger").  As a result of the Merger, TCI acquired
  beneficial ownership of 9.1% of the outstanding Class A common stock of UVSG
  and 100% of the outstanding Class B common stock of UVSG which in the
  aggregate represents 85.5% of the total voting power of UVSG.  Pursuant to the
  terms of the Merger Agreement, the Selling Stockholders received the Shares
  upon consummation of the Merger.

     Shares Offered by the Selling Stockholders.  The resale of the Shares
  received by the Selling Stockholders is restricted by Rule 145 promulgated
  under the Securities Act, and such securities cannot be transferred unless (i)
  their resale is registered under the Securities Act, (ii) they are transferred
  in accordance with Rule 145 or (iii) another exemption from registration is
  available.  In connection with the Merger, the Company and each Selling
  Stockholder entered into a Registration

                                       5
<PAGE>
 
  Rights Agreement, dated as of January 25, 1996 (each, a "Registration Rights
  Agreement"), pursuant to which the Company agreed, subject to certain
  limitations, to file the Registration Statement of which this Prospectus forms
  a part in order to permit the resale of the Shares from time to time by the
  Selling Stockholders and to prepare and file such amendments and supplements
  to the Registration Statement as may be necessary to keep the Registration
  Statement effective until the earlier of January 25, 1998 or such time as all
  of the Shares offered hereby have been sold.  A copy of each Registration
  Rights Agreement has been filed as an exhibit to the Registration Statement
  and can be obtained in the manner described under "Available Information."

     Under certain circumstances set forth in the Registration Rights Agreement,
  the Company may, upon notice to the Selling Stockholders, require the
  suspension by the Selling Stockholders of the distribution of any Shares until
  the Company has determined, in its reasonable business judgment, that such
  distribution may continue.

     Pursuant to the Registration Rights Agreement, the Company has agreed to
  pay all expenses in connection with the registration of the offer and sale of
  the Shares (including, without limitation, all registration and filing fees
  incurred in connection with the filing of this Registration Statement with the
  Commission and state securities commissioners), other than (i) discounts and
  commissions and transfer taxes attributable to the sale of any of the Shares
  and (ii) fees and disbursements of counsel or of any advisors retained by the
  Selling Stockholders in connection with the registration of the offer and sale
  of the Shares.

     The Company has agreed to indemnify the Selling Stockholders against
  certain liabilities that may arise in connection with any offer and sale of
  the Shares, including liabilities under the Securities Act, and to contribute
  to payments that the Selling Stockholders may be required to make in respect
  thereof.

     No Selling Stockholder has held any position or office or had any material
  relationship during the past three years with the Company or any of its
  affiliates, except for UVSG which became an affiliate of the Company as a
  result of the Merger.  The Selling Stockholders currently hold the following
  positions with UVSG: Lawrence Flinn, Jr. is Chairman of the Board of Directors
  and Chief Executive Officer and Peter C. Boylan, III is Executive Vice
  President and Chief Operating Officer.   Prior to December 3, 1996 Roy L.
  Bliss was President and Chief Operating Officer of UVSG.  Prior to August 31,
  1996 Jeffrey C. Treeman was Executive Vice President and President of UVSG's
  UVTV division.  Any additional material relationships between the Company or
  any of its affiliates, on the one hand, and the Selling Stockholders, on the
  other, within three years prior to the date of a sale by the Selling
  Stockholders hereunder will be described in the Prospectus Supplement.

  ANTI-TAKEOVER CONSIDERATIONS

     The DGCL, the TCI Charter and TCI's Bylaws contain provisions which may
  serve to discourage or make more difficult a change in control of TCI without
  the support of the TCI Board or without meeting various other conditions.  The
  principal provisions of the DGCL and the aforementioned corporate governance
  documents are outlined below.

     DGCL Section 203, in general, prohibits a "business combination" between a
  corporation and an "interested stockholder" within three years of the date
  such stockholder became an "interested stockholder," unless (i) prior to such
  date the board of directors of the corporation approved either the business
  combination or the transaction which resulted in the stockholder becoming an
  interested stockholder, (ii) upon consummation of the transaction which
  resulted in the stockholder becoming an interested stockholder, the interested
  stockholder owned at least 85% of the voting stock of the corporation
  outstanding at the time the transaction commenced, exclusive of shares owned
  by directors who are also officers and by certain employee stock plans or
  (iii) on or after such date, the business combination is approved by the board
  of directors and authorized by the affirmative vote at a stockholders' meeting
  of at least 66 2/3% of the outstanding voting stock which is not owned by the
  interested stockholder.  The term "business combination" is defined to
  include, among other transactions between the interested stockholder and the
  corporation or any direct or indirect majority-owned subsidiary thereof, a
  merger or consolidation; a sale, pledge, transfer or other disposition
  (including as part of a dissolution) of assets having an aggregate market
  value equal to 10% or more of either the aggregate market value of all assets
  of the corporation on a consolidated basis or the aggregate market value of
  all the outstanding stock of the corporation; certain transactions that would
  increase the interested stockholder's proportionate share ownership of the
  stock of any class or series of the corporation or such subsidiary; and any
  receipt by the interested stockholder of the benefit of any loans, advances,
  guarantees, pledges or other financial benefits provided by or through the
  corporation or any such subsidiary.  In general, and subject to certain
  exceptions, an "interested stockholder" is any person who is the owner of 15%
  or more of the outstanding voting stock (or, in the case of a corporation with
  classes of voting stock with disparate voting power, 15% or more of the voting
  power of the outstanding voting stock) of the corporation, and the affiliates
  and associates of such person.  The term "owner" is broadly defined to include
  any person that individually or with or through his or its affiliates or
  associates, among other things, beneficially owns such stock, or has the right
  to acquire such stock (whether such right is exercisable immediately or only
  after the passage of time) pursuant to any agreement or understanding or upon
  the exercise of warrants or options or otherwise or has the right to vote such
  stock pursuant to any agreement or understanding, or has an agreement or
  understanding with the beneficial owner

                                       48
<PAGE>
 
  of such stock for the purpose of acquiring, holding, voting or disposing of
  such stock.  The restrictions of DGCL Section 203 do not apply to corporations
  that have elected, in the manner provided therein, not to be subject to such
  section or, with certain exceptions, which do not have a class of voting stock
  that is listed on a national securities exchange or authorized for quotation
  on an interdealer quotation system of a registered national securities
  association or held of record by more than 2,000 stockholders.  The TCI
  Charter does not contain any provision "opting out" of the application of DGCL
  Section 203 and TCI has not taken any of the actions necessary for it to "opt
  out" of such provision.  As a result, the provisions of Section 203 will
  remain applicable to transactions between TCI and any of its "interested
  stockholders."

     The TCI Charter also contains certain provisions which could make a change
  in control of TCI more difficult.  For example, the TCI Charter requires,
  subject to the rights, if any, of any class or series of TCI Preferred Stock,
  the affirmative vote of 66 2/3% of the total voting power of the outstanding
  shares of Voting Securities, voting together as a single class, to approve (i)
  a merger or consolidation of TCI with, or into, another corporation, other
  than a merger or consolidation which does not require the consent of
  stockholders under the DGCL or a merger or consolidation which has been
  approved by 75% of the members of the TCI Board (in which case, in accordance
  with the DGCL, the affirmative vote of a majority of the total voting power of
  the outstanding Voting Securities would, with certain exceptions, be required
  for approval), (ii) the sale, lease or exchange of all or substantially all of
  the property and assets of TCI or (iii) the dissolution of TCI.  "Voting
  Securities" is currently defined as the TCI Group Common Stock, the Liberty
  Media Group Common Stock, the Telephony Group Common Stock, if issued, and any
  class or series of TCI Preferred Stock entitled to vote generally with the
  holders of TCI Common Stock on matters submitted to stockholders for a vote.
  The TCI Charter also provides for a TCI Board of not less than three members,
  divided into three classes of approximately equal size, with each class to be
  elected for a three-year term at each annual meeting of stockholders.  The
  exact number of directors, currently nine, is fixed by the TCI Board.  The
  holders of TCI Group Common Stock, Liberty Media Group Common Stock, Telephony
  Group Common Stock, if issued, Class B Preferred Stock, Series C Preferred
  Stock, Series G Preferred Stock and Series H Preferred Stock, voting together
  as a single class, vote in elections for directors.  (The holders of TCI's
  Series F Preferred Stock are by the terms thereof entitled to vote in the
  election of directors; however, the DGCL prohibits the voting of such shares
  because such shares are held by subsidiaries of TCI.) Stockholders of TCI do
  not have cumulative voting rights.

     The TCI Charter authorizes the issuance of 50,000,000 shares of Series
  Preferred Stock, of which 33,901,240 remain available for issuance as of March
  31, 1997.  Under the TCI Charter, the TCI Board is authorized, without further
  action by the stockholders of TCI, to establish the preferences, limitations
  and relative rights of the Series Preferred Stock.  In addition, 1,900,000,000
  shares of TCI Group Common Stock, 825,000,000 shares of Liberty Media Group
  Common Stock and 825,000,000 shares of Telephony Group Common Stock are
  currently authorized by the TCI Charter, of which 1,100,294,776 shares of the
  TCI Group Common Stock (as of March 31, 1997), 575,062,234 shares of the
  Liberty Media Group Common Stock (as of March 31, 1997) and all 825,000,000
  shares of Telephony Group Common Stock remain available for issuance (without
  taking into consideration shares to be reserved for issuance upon conversion,
  exchange or exercise of outstanding convertible or exchangeable securities and
  options).  The issue and sale of shares of TCI Group Common Stock, Liberty
  Media Group Common Stock, Telephony Group Common Stock and/or Series Preferred
  Stock could occur in connection with an attempt to acquire control of TCI, and
  the terms of such shares of Series Preferred Stock could be designed in part
  to impede the acquisition of such control.

     The TCI Charter requires the affirmative vote of 66 2/3% of the total
  voting power of the outstanding shares of Voting Securities, voting together
  as a single class, to approve any amendment, alteration or repeal of any
  provision of the TCI Charter or the addition or insertion of other provisions
  therein.

     The TCI Charter and TCI's Bylaws provide that a special meeting of
  stockholders will be held at any time, subject to the rights of the holders of
  any class or series of TCI Preferred Stock, upon the call of the Secretary of
  TCI upon (i) the written request of the holders of not less than 66 2/3% of
  the total voting power of the outstanding shares of Voting Securities or (ii)
  at the request of not less than 75% of the members of the TCI Board. Subject
  to the rights of any class or series of TCI Preferred Stock, TCI's Bylaws
  require that written notice of the intent to make a nomination at a meeting of
  stockholders must be received by the Secretary of TCI, at TCI's principal
  executive offices, not later than (a) with respect to an election of directors
  to be held at an annual meeting of stockholders, 90 days in advance of such
  meeting, and (b) with respect to an election of directors to be held at a
  special meeting of stockholders, the close of business on the seventh day
  following the day on which notice of such meeting is first given to
  stockholders.  The notice must contain: (1) the name and address of the
  stockholder who intends to make the nomination and of the person or persons to
  be nominated; (2) a representation that the stockholder is a holder of record
  of TCI's Voting Securities entitled to vote at the meeting and intends to
  appear in person or by proxy at the

                                       49
<PAGE>
 
  meeting to nominate the person or persons specified in the notice; (3) a
  description of all arrangements or understandings between the stockholder and
  each nominee and any other person or persons (naming such person or persons)
  pursuant to which the nomination or nominations are to be made by the
  stockholder; (4) such other information regarding each nominee proposed by
  such stockholder as would have been required to be included in a proxy
  statement filed pursuant to the proxy rules of the Commission had each
  proposed nominee been nominated, or intended to be nominated, by the TCI
  Board; and (5) the consent of each nominee to serve as a director of TCI if so
  elected.  Any actions to remove directors is required to be for "cause" (as
  defined in the TCI Charter) and be approved by the holders of 66 2/3% of the
  total voting power of the outstanding shares entitled to vote in the election
  of directors.
